         <description><![CDATA[The USC men's tennis team wrapped up an outstanding NCAA tournament run by capturing one last upset win as the Trojans' train charged to the 2009 NCAA Championship with a 4-1 victory over Ohio State. USC had entered the tourney fresh off a tough second-place finish in the Pac-10, but went up to serve up some shocking upsets in NCAA action to claim the Trojans' 17th NCAA team title. USC finishes out 2009 with a 25-5 overall record -- the same mark it hit in 2002 when it won its last national championship. As a whole, it is USC's 110th national championship as a university, including a national best 75 men's NCAA team titles.]]></description>
